항공기 내 실내공기질에 관한 고찰: 이동의 증가와 건강에 미치는 영향 및 블리드에어의 영향
Indoor Air Quality in Aircraft: The Impact of Increased Mobility and Health Effects and the Influence of Bleed Air 원문보기

韓國環境保健學會誌 = Journal of environmental health sciences, v.49 no.3, 2023년, pp.129 - 133  

함승헌 (가천대학교 의과대학 길병원 직업환경의학과)

Abstract AI-Helper 아이콘AI-Helper

Background: With the rise in global mobility, aircraft indoor air quality has become a significant public health concern. This study focuses on the health implications of increased travel and bleed air-air drawn from aircraft engines for cabin pressurization and air conditioning. Objectives: This re...
